Abstract
The utility model relates to an automatic test specimen sorting device of a full-automatic tensile testing machine. The automatic test specimen sorting device comprises a main support frame (3), wherein an air cylinder support (2) is fixedly connected to one side of the main support frame, a supporting seat (4) is arranged on the other side of the main support frame, a rotating air cylinder (1) is arranged on the air cylinder support, a rotating shaft (1a) of the rotating air cylinder is horizontally arranged between the air cylinder support and the supporting seat, an overturning plate (5) for holding a test specimen is fixedly connected to the rotating shaft (1a), the length direction of the overturning plate is perpendicular to the axial direction of the rotating shaft, and the cross section of the overturning plate (5) is U-shaped, and the overturning plate (5) is 400mm in length. The automatic test specimen sorting device has a simple and reliable structure, can rapidly and effectively sort the test specimen, provides guarantee for rapid operation of the full-automatic tensile testing machine and improves the working efficiency.
Description
Technical field
The utility model relates to the sorting of sample for testing machine, especially, relates to full-automatic cupping machine sample automatic sorting device.Belong to cupping machine sample sorting technical field.
Background technology
Cupping machine is also material stretch test machine, the mechanics checkout equipment of new generation that be that current collection brain is controlled, measurement automatically, data acquisition, screen display, test findings is treated to one.Cupping machine is widely used in measuring quality inspection; Rubber plastic; Iron and steel metallurgy; The industries such as machine-building, test material stretches, and tears, and peels off resistance to compression, the performances such as bending.Sample after cupping machine test at present need to manually unload sample operation, meeting standard and not meeting standard sorting, comes, and relatively wastes time and energy, and affects production efficiency.
Utility model content
Technical problem to be solved in the utility model is to provide a kind of full-automatic cupping machine sample automatic sorting device, can substitute and manually complete sample sorting work.
The technical scheme that the utility model addresses the above problem is as follows:
A full-automatic cupping machine sample automatic sorting device, is characterized in that:
Comprise main backstop, the affixed air cylinder support of one side of described main backstop, the opposite side of main backstop is provided with supporting seat, on described air cylinder support, rotary cylinder is installed, the rotating shaft level of described rotary cylinder is arranged between air cylinder support and supporting seat, affixed for placing the returning face plate of sample in described rotating shaft, the length direction of described returning face plate is axially mutually vertical with rotating shaft.
Further, in order to prevent sample landing in sort process, the cross sectional shape of described returning face plate is U font.
As preferably, the length of described returning face plate is 400mm.
Principle of work of the present utility model is, after all automatic testing machine off-test, sample is placed on returning face plate by mechanical arm, whether this sample of system meeting automatic decision is qualified, the order-driven returning face plate that rotary cylinder can send according to system overturns, and automatically qualified sample and failed test sample is sorted out.
Compared with prior art, the beneficial effects of the utility model are:
This apparatus structure is simple and reliable, can complete efficiently and effectively the sorting work of sample, for the quick operation of all automatic testing machine provides guarantee, has improved work efficiency.
Accompanying drawing explanation
Fig. 1 is structural representation of the present utility model.
In figure: 1, rotary cylinder; 1a, rotating shaft; 2, air cylinder support; 3, main backstop; 4, supporting seat; 5, returning face plate.
Embodiment
Below in conjunction with accompanying drawing, the utility model is described in further detail:
A kind of full-automatic cupping machine sample automatic sorting device, comprise main backstop 3, the shape of main backstop can adopt T font or other shapes, one side fixed installation air cylinder support 2 of described main backstop, the opposite side of main backstop is provided with supporting seat 4, rotary cylinder 1 is installed on described air cylinder support, the rotating shaft 1a level of described rotary cylinder is arranged between air cylinder support and supporting seat, described rotating shaft 1a is upper affixed for placing the returning face plate 5 of sample, under the driving of rotary cylinder, returning face plate can synchronously rotate with rotating shaft, the length direction of described returning face plate is axially mutually vertical with rotating shaft.
In order to prevent sample landing from returning face plate in sort process, described returning face plate 5 be shaped as U font.
The length of described returning face plate is 400mm, and the length of returning face plate is slightly larger than specimen length.
Principle of work of the present utility model is, after all automatic testing machine off-test, sample is placed on returning face plate by mechanical arm, whether this sample of system meeting automatic decision is qualified, the order-driven returning face plate that rotary cylinder can send according to host computer (not shown) overturns, and automatically qualified sample and failed test sample is sorted out.
